最近在学习python web 开发,使用的Django框架。在服务器中配置好了Django开发环境,将客户端传入到虚拟机中,用于访问服务器端的数据
通过python manage.py runserver启动Django自带的测试服务器,显示IP地址为127.0.0.1:8000。在虚拟机的浏览器地址栏中输入django项目中的网页url,却始终报错。其实很简单的问题,
解决办法:
- 其实在启动测试服务器时输入python manage.py runserver 127.0.0.1:8000 改成python manage.py runserver 0.0.0.0:8000
- 在我们创建的项目里修改setting.py文件
ALLOWED_HOSTS = [’*’] #表示任何主机都能访问